By Maribeth Kuzmeski Think like an introvert—if you have to go, have a plan. But instead of succumbing to your clammy hands and being a wallflower all night, formulate a plan of action ahead of time that will help you make the most of every event. So, to think like an introvert who is engaging, you must have a plan of action.
